In an IFR situation, I'd ask the controller for the station ident and take it from there with my IFR navigator. If I'm unsure where it is I'll ask for an approximate heading as well. Although I use SkyDemon for all my flights, IFR and VFR, it is very much relegated to second place for situational awareness only when IFR.

Flipping the SD chart into 'Airways' mode can make the Navaids much more obvious.
